How much do full stack software develop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 18, 2026, the average hourly pay for full stack software developer in Syracuse, NY is $58.55,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$48.70 and $67.45 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Is a Full Stack Software Developer?

A full stack developer understands the entire “stack” or layers of programming within software technology. For this job, you should be familiar with all areas of software development and how they interact with other platforms. Your responsibilities include the development of front-end and back-end coding, an understanding of different servers, networks, and hosting environments, how to use application program interfaces (API), and managing quality assurance. Education requirements for this career include a bachelor’s degree in computer science or a related field. Jobs as a full stack software developer are a good foundation for a career in IT.

What is the difference between Full Stack Software Developer vs Front End Developer?

AspectFull Stack Software DeveloperFront End Developer
SkillsProficient in both front-end and back-end technologies, including HTML, CSS, JavaScript, server-side languages, and databasesSpecializes in client-side technologies like H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and frameworks such as React or Angular
Work EnvironmentWorks on both server and client-side development, often handling entire application stacksFocuses primarily on designing and implementing user interfaces and user experience
Common UsageUsed in full project development, especially in startups and small teamsPrimarily involved in UI/UX design and front-end feature implementation

The main difference between a Full Stack Software Developer and a Front End Developer lies in their scope of work. Full Stack Developers handle both front-end and back-end development, enabling them to build complete applications. Front End Developers focus solely on creating engaging user interfaces. Your choice depends on whether you prefer working across the entire tech stack or specializing in user-facing features.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Full Stack Software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Full Stack Software Developer, you need proficiency in both front-end and back-end programming languages (such as JavaScript, HTML/CSS, Python, or Java) and a solid understanding of software development principles, often supported by a degree in computer science or equivalent experience. Familiarity with frameworks like React or Angular, server-side technologies like Node.js or Django, version control systems (e.g., Git), and cloud platforms is highly valued, along with relevant certifications. Strong problem-solving, effective communication, and collaboration skills help you stand out in multidisciplinary teams and dynamic environments. These capabilities are essential for building robust, scalable applications and ensuring smooth project delivery across the software development lifecycle.

How does a Full Stack Software Developer typically collaborate with designers and other team members during a project?

Full Stack Software Developers often work closely with UI/UX designers, backend engineers, and product managers throughout the development process. They participate in planning sessions to understand design requirements, provide technical feedback, and help translate user interface mockups into functional features. Regular meetings and collaborative tools are usually employed to ensure alignment and smooth communication, making it essential for developers in this role to be proactive and open in sharing progress or challenges. This cross-functional teamwork helps deliver cohesive, user-friendly applications that meet business objectives.

Position Overview:

Hidden Level is transforming airspace safety with innovative, scalable drone detection and airspace technology. We provide real-time, actionable data to enhance security across various environments. As we expand, we're looking for a Full Stack Software Engineer who is interested in solving challenging problems in Counter Unmanned Airborne Systems (C-UAS) and Unmanned Aircraft System Traffic Management (UTM).

Location: This position is located in the Syracuse, NY office with the potential for hybrid arrangements.

Responsibilities:

  • Design, develop, and maintain software applications across our full stack, leveraging AWS services, Python, Flask, and SQL databases.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to understand requirements, architect solutions, and implement features.
  • Improve on and expand the capabilities of our existing enterprise tools and customer facing-products, ensuring secure seamless communication and data synchronization.
  • Participate in collaborative design and code reviews.
  • Document and clearly communicate designs to peers.
  • Test and validate designs to ensure proper and bug free operation.

What We’re Looking For:

  • Self-motivated and goal-oriented
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to problem solve under pressure and overcome technical challenges.
  • Proven track record of delivering high-quality software solutions in a timely manner

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, Computer Engineering, or related field with strong programming background
  • 5+years of related professional experience
  • Familiar with AWS services such as EC2, S3, and Lambdas.
  • Strong programming skills in Python and experience or willingness to learn C++
  • Experience using and developing on Linux
  • Solid understanding of SQL databases (Postgres, MySQL) and database design principles.
  • Familiarity with protocols like ZeroMQ, SSH, HTTP, and TLS, and ideally, experience with or a desire to learn about distributed sensor networks.
